最左前缀匹配原则,非常重要的原则,建立一个索引,对于索引中的字段,mysql会一直向右匹配直到遇到范围查询(>、<、between、like)就停止匹配,比如a = 1 and b = 2 and c > 3 and d = 4 如果建立(a,b,c,d)顺序的索引,d是用不到索引的,如果建立(a,b,d,c)的索引则都可以用到,a,b,d的顺序可以任意...
既然如此,在超车时必然会出现“向左变道--超越--向右变道”的操作,完全符合交通法对于超车的定义,所以此时应该按照交通法中对于超车的规定来操作:确认安全后打开左转向灯,向左变道,超越前方 车辆后及时向右变道驶回原车道。所以在设置有超车道的高速路段,超车时应该打左转向灯。但是老交通法的规定明显不符合当...
1. 定义 最左前缀匹配原则:在MySQL建立联合索引时会遵守最左前缀匹配原则,即最左优先,在检索数据时从联合索引的最左边开始匹配 为了更好辨别这种情况,通过建立表格以及索引的情况进行分析 2. 全索引顺序 建立一张表,建立一个联合索引,如果顺序颠倒,其实还是可以识别的,但是一定要有它的全部部分 建立表 AI检测代码...
该搜索是遵循最左匹配原则的,通过key字段也可知,在搜索过程中使用到了联合索引,且使用的是联合索引中的(id)索引,因为key_len字段值为5,而id索引的长度正好为5(因为id为int型,允许null,所以占5个字节)。 由于id到name是从左边依次往右边匹配,这两个字段中的值都是有序的,所以也遵循最左匹配原则,通过key字段...
交通法规明确指出,最左侧车道用于超车而非长期占用,这一规定背后是对行车安全的深刻考量。对于新手车主而言,理解并遵守这一规则尤为重要。当遇到必须使用最左侧车道时,保持警惕,控制车速,时刻准备应对突发情况,是每个驾驶员的必修课。结语:在这个速度与安全并存的世界里,老司机们的经验之谈,如同一盏明灯,照亮...
一、最左匹配原则的原理 MySQL 建立多列索引(联合索引)有最左匹配的原则,即最左优先: 如果有一个 2 列的索引 (a, b),则已经对 (a)、(a, b) 上建立了索引; 如果有一个 3 列索引 (a, b, c),则已经对 (a)、(a, b)、(a, b, c) 上建立了索引; ...
最左匹配原则就是指在联合索引中,如果你的 SQL 语句中用到了联合索引中的最左边的索引,那么这条 SQL 语句就可以利用这个联合索引去进行匹配。例如某表现有索引(a,b,c),现在你有如下语句: 代码语言:javascript 代码运行次数:0 运行 AI代码解释 select*from t where a=1and b=1and c=1;#这样可以利用到定...
最左原则的原理就是,因为联合索引的B+Tree是按照第一个关键字进行索引排列的。MYSQL |最左匹配原则的...
(1)在最左侧车道龟速行驶发生追尾事故的概率很大,因为高速上司机缺乏足够的参照物去判断前方车辆的速度,前方距离比较远的车,时速80和时速120在后车看来差别并不大,只有在近距离接近时才能发现问题,而最左侧车道一般都是快车,突然遇到慢车时如果后车司机经验不足的话很容易追尾。
最左侧车道的优点 最左侧车道的优点主要是道路条件好、限速高。高速公路上大型车辆必须靠右行驶,不得占用左侧车道。而这些大型车辆自重很大,所以右侧车道的路面条件普遍更差,走起来颠簸不说,最要命的是有些地方可能会突然出现比较大的坑洼,这对于高速行驶的小汽车来说也是很要命的。特别是那些只有两个车道的路段...